Another news on the ATP Tennis in Europe is that they have a new CEO as personified by former UK executive in sports, Andy Anson. Anson has a degree in Mathematics from the University of Oxford and was able to receive his Masters degree in Business Administration in France, Fontainebleau. He will be assuming the ATP Tennis position come April and will replace outgoing Horst Klosterkemper as CEO who oversaw the ATP Tennis in the European region back in 2004. Alleys near the area of the court are required for players when reaching for swarming balls. Tennis rackets were originally made of wood. This was quite heavy for the player. Years later, designers were able to produce lighter versions made either of metal or aluminum. It is also possible to have one made out of plastic but this will really depend on the individual. The rackets of today also vary in length, weight and head size. This is because: - the heavier the frame, the more power it generates - the heavier the frame, the less it vibrates - the stiffer the frame, the more power it generates - if the frame is stiff, then it transmits more to the arm - a stiff frame entails a more uniform ball response against the swing of the racquet - the larger the frame, the more power it generates - the larger the frame, the more resistant it is to twisting 4.
